Relative mass Sun: 1.99x10^30 kg Mercury: 3.30x10^23 kg Venus: 4.87x10^24 kg Earth: 5.97x10^24 kg Mars: 6.42x10^23 kg Asteroid Belt: 3.20x10^21 kg (maximum estimation) Jupiter: 1.90x10^27 kg Saturn: 5.68x10^26 kg Uranus: 8.68x10^25 kg Neptune: 1.02x10^26 kg Pluto: 1.30x10^22 kg (included for completeness) The combined mass of everything except the Sun comes to approximately 0.13% of the total. So the Sun does account for 99.86% of the overall mass. The planets and asteroid belt together come to 2.67x10^27 kg. Jupiter makes up approximately 71% of that.
